Kushagra Sharma

Kushagra Sharma

Mentor
5.0
(515 reviews)
US$22.00
For every 15 mins
2486
Sessions/Jobs
ABOUT ME
Software engineer experienced in building web apps
Software engineer experienced in building web apps

Javascript / Typescript is my core strength and I have over 7 years of experience with it. Particularly, experienced with React, Typescript, MUI on the client and ExpressJS and NestJS on the server.

Also strong with Python, which I have primarily used for solving problems quickly. I have experience using it for data processing and analysis with pandas and for building REST APIs with FastAPI..

System design, architecture and operations. I have a broad understanding and experience in the various aspects of development and maintenance of modern web based systems and the industry standards around them. I can devise system architectures and comprehensively document them. I can al so conduct audits of complex workflows and codebases to find areas of improvements in design and quality of solutions.

Hindi, English
Eastern Time (US & Canada) (-04:00)
Joined February 2017
EXPERTISE
5 years experience | 108 endorsements
I've used React in the industry to build admin tools as portals for business consumers. Most of them were React SPAs. I had also worked e...
I've used React in the industry to build admin tools as portals for business consumers. Most of them were React SPAs. I had also worked extensively on an in-house react component library (https://github.com/clarisights/KnitUI) I have put strong emphasis on improving code quality and developer productivity by leveraging Typescript, type generation from Open API schemas, and testing employing mocks and fixtures.
5 years experience | 17 endorsements
Typescript is my primary language and I have worked with it for the greater majority of my career. I can leverage advanced Typescript con...
Typescript is my primary language and I have worked with it for the greater majority of my career. I can leverage advanced Typescript concepts to create well defined and widely reusable types and minimize duplication of types.
6 years experience | 16 endorsements
I've built and Maintained server side application of key products like the Merchant Reporting portal and Resolution center at PayPal. A...
I've built and Maintained server side application of key products like the Merchant Reporting portal and Resolution center at PayPal. Also contributed to the feature development, refactoring and performance improvements of a fintech application at Z-Tech (Ab-Inbev) built in Koa Maintained a Nest JS service which was meant to serve as an API gateway for an investing app.
3 years experience | 8 endorsements
I have used Python primarily as a utility language to solve problems problems quickly and to quickly process and analyze data with pandas...
I have used Python primarily as a utility language to solve problems problems quickly and to quickly process and analyze data with pandas. I've used Jupyter notebooks to communicate key results. I've also built REST API microservices for an investing platform.
3 years experience | 13 endorsements
* Worked on large scale enterprise Java applications at PayPal like Merchant Onboarding and Merchant Reporting at PayPal.
* Worked on large scale enterprise Java applications at PayPal like Merchant Onboarding and Merchant Reporting at PayPal.
5 years experience | 3 endorsements
Worked with a complex OLAP system for storing financial reporting data at PayPal with Enterpreise Oracle. The role required to be able to...
Worked with a complex OLAP system for storing financial reporting data at PayPal with Enterpreise Oracle. The role required to be able to understand, use and modify schemas keeping in mind the performance and usability factors. Worked on tuning performance of some processes by batching operations using a MongoDB database.
2 years experience | 7 endorsements

REVIEWS FROM CLIENTS

5.0
(515 reviews)
Richard Shane
Richard Shane
June 2023
Kushagra is very knowledgable. He completed the job with perfection, including several final refinements I requested. He was a delight to work with and I recommend him to anyone! Richard Shane
sai sam
sai sam
April 2022
Kushagra is Awesome as always he solves complex issues with ease. Talented mentor. I have been working with him since 1 year and he always give best advise and solution.
Tony Kordysh
Tony Kordysh
April 2022
Kushagra was very helpful, will be working with him again in the future!
AL
AL
January 2022
Kushagra gave a detailed report with links and comments to verify the MVP code. Also high level biz review on pros cons and freelancer skill level. he listens to the requirements and is genuinely willing to help . Grateful !
Scott McMahon
Scott McMahon
December 2021
kushagra always resolves my problems
Testdome
Testdome
October 2021
Very helpful reviews by Kushagra on Python and JavaScript.
Austiemon
Austiemon
October 2021
professional and very helpful
Ian
Ian
October 2021
he is very good tutor find my mistake very fast thank you
Ian
Ian
September 2021
he is really good he fix my problem very fast
Ian
Ian
August 2021
he is very good thanks again
SOCIAL PRESENCE
GitHub
Scrabble
Best word selector
Java
1
7
amazon-dataset-exploration
Exploring the amazon fine food reviews data set from kaggle
Jupyter Notebook
1
2
Stack Overflow
592 Reputation
0
9
14
EMPLOYMENTS
Software Engineer
Q.ai
2021-07-01-Present
I work on maintaining data processes and services to serve the backend features of an investing app.
I work on maintaining data processes and services to serve the backend features of an investing app.
Python
Kubernetes
Terraform
View more
Python
Kubernetes
Terraform
NestJS
Fastapi
View more
Software Engineer
Z Tech (Ab-Inbev) (Contrac)
2021-08-01-2022-08-01
* Frontend development for an Admin portal that serves as the back office management for fintech services. * Introducing new tooling ( re...
* Frontend development for an Admin portal that serves as the back office management for fintech services. * Introducing new tooling ( react-query , react-hook-form, msw ) to eliminate pain points in handling server-side data, form management and mocking APIs. * Encouraged good API documentation practices and implemented type and client generation tools to and simplify interactions with backend services.
MongoDB
TypeScript
React
View more
MongoDB
TypeScript
React
JavaScript
View more
Frontend Developer
Shell
2020-08-01-2021-08-01
* Primary frontend developer responsible for maintaining the product "Shell Fleet Assistant" (React and Typescript project). The applicat...
* Primary frontend developer responsible for maintaining the product "Shell Fleet Assistant" (React and Typescript project). The application helps fleet owners plan and manage their truck routes. * Migrated google maps to Here maps. This involved creating React compatible API wrappers for the DOM bases APIs of Here maps. * Delivered key features like Live tracking and Vehicle data sync. * Integrated and managed various third party services including Lokalise (for localization), Sinch (for SMS) and Zendesk (for customer support)
TypeScript
React
.NET Core
View more
TypeScript
React
.NET Core
Sass
View more